QVscribe
QRA’s innovative tools enhance the generation, assessment, and forecasting of engineering artifacts, enabling engineers to shift their focus from monotonous tasks to vital path development.
Our offerings automate the generation of safe project artifacts designed for high-stakes engineering environments.
Engineers frequently find themselves bogged down by the repetitive process of refining requirements, with the quality of these metrics differing significantly across various sectors. QVscribe, the flagship product of QRA, addresses this issue by automatically aggregating these metrics and integrating them into project documentation, thereby identifying potential risks, errors, and ambiguities. This streamlined process allows engineers to concentrate on more intricate challenges at hand.
To make requirement authoring even easier, QRA has unveiled an innovative five-point scoring system that boosts engineers' confidence in their work. A perfect score indicates that the structure and phrasing are spot on, while lower scores provide actionable feedback for improvement. This functionality not only enhances the current requirements but also minimizes common mistakes and fosters the development of better authoring skills as time progresses. Furthermore, by leveraging these tools, teams can expect to see increased efficiency and improved project outcomes.

Portfolio Manager
Blue Sky's "Portfolio Manager" Lease Management Software offers a user-friendly SaaS solution for the centralized oversight of lease agreements. This platform enhances the management of lease and maintenance contracts throughout their entire lifecycle, thereby bolstering the audit process, lowering expenses, boosting cash flow, and reducing risk through a unified view that enhances enterprise value. Furthermore, Portfolio Manager facilitates comprehensive status management for ongoing leasing RFPs, enabling users to track statuses, notes, documents, and subsequent actions for each active project. The software supports efficient data entry through flat file data imports and is highly customizable, featuring extensive reporting functions. Users can export any data field to Excel via the report writer, and pre-built templates are designed to integrate with most ASC842 lease accounting software. Additionally, the automated management of end-of-lease terms includes customizable parameters and alerts, ensuring that users never overlook a lease expiration. For those with specific needs, custom programming options are also available, making it a versatile choice for lease management. Overall, Portfolio Manager stands out as a comprehensive tool for organizations looking to optimize their lease management processes effectively.

BRC Gap Analysis
By employing the BRCGS Global Standards as a guideline, a structured set of inquiries will be developed for each section and clause, with answers classified as Yes (indicating adherence), No, or N/A. Any issues will be highlighted if a question receives a No response. Each inquiry will have a space for comments, allowing for the citation of relevant documents, like policies, or the addition of further remarks. When non-conformities are discovered, corrective actions can be initiated, assigned to individuals accountable for resolution, given specific deadlines, and confirmed by appointed personnel. You can explore each identified deficiency in detail to monitor the raised actions, the responsible parties, and the current status of those efforts. It is vital to keep a thorough historical record and an audit trail for all evaluations and actions related to the BRCGS Global Standards clauses. Additionally, it is necessary to revisit the gap analysis whenever there are changes in processes or products to guarantee sustained compliance. Regular assessments of the compliance status are key to early identification of potential risks, allowing for timely interventions to address them effectively. This proactive approach ensures that the organization remains aligned with the evolving standards and best practices.

Contract Assistant
Blueridge Software introduces its Contract Assistant, an all-encompassing contract management system designed to help organizations efficiently create and review contracts. This versatile platform can be deployed either on-premises or as a cloud-based web application, catering to various business needs. Contract Assistant centralizes the storage of contract templates and contract data in a single database, making access and management more straightforward. Users can take advantage of strong security measures, which include protections at the field and contract record levels, among other features. The Enterprise Edition enhances these capabilities, granting companies remarkable flexibility in monitoring, visualizing, and reporting on contract-related data. This comprehensive approach helps organizations prevent missed deadlines and unrenewed contracts that could result in significant financial setbacks. The primary interface provides an extensive overview of contracts, alerts, and additional functionalities. Furthermore, it allows for an unlimited number of user-defined categories and crucial clauses, along with customizable fields and personalized dropdown menus for a better user experience. Ultimately, Contract Assistant is designed to optimize contract management processes and significantly boost operational efficiency across businesses. By integrating these features, it aims to transform how organizations handle their contracting needs.
